Introduction
The Apollo program, also known as Project Apollo, was the third United States human spaceflight program carried out by the National Aeronautics and Space Administration (NASA), which accomplished landing the first humans on the Moon from 1969 to 1972. First conceived during Dwight D. Eisenhower's administration as a three-man spacecraft to follow the one-man Project Mercury which put the first Americans in space, Apollo was later dedicated to President John F. Kennedy's national goal of "landing a man on the Moon and returning him safely to the Earth" by the end of the 1960s, which he proposed in an address to Congress on May 25, 1961. It was the third US human spaceflight program to fly, preceded by the two-man Project Gemini conceived in 1961 to extend spaceflight capability in support of Apollo.
Kennedy's goal was accomplished on the Apollo 11 mission when astronauts Neil Armstrong and Buzz Aldrin landed their Lunar Module (LM) on July 20, 1969, and walked on the lunar surface, while Michael Collins remained in lunar orbit in the Command/Service Module (CSM), and all three landed safely on Earth on July 24. Five subsequent Apollo missions also landed astronauts on the Moon, the last in December 1972. In these six spaceflights, twelve men walked on the Moon.

Apollo 4, (also known as AS-501), was the first unmanned test flight of the Saturn V launch vehicle, which was used by the U.S. Apollo program to send the first astronauts to the Moon. The space vehicle was assembled in the Vertical Assembly Building, and was the first to be launched from Launch Complex 39 at the John F. Kennedy Space Center on Merritt Island, Florida, facilities built specially for the Saturn V.
Apollo 4 was an "all-up" test, meaning all rocket stages and spacecraft were fully functional on the initial flight, a first for NASA. It was the first time the S-IC first stage and S-II second stage flew. It also demonstrated the S-IVB third stage's first in-flight restart. Apollo 6 (also known as AS-502), launched on April 4, 1968, was the second A type mission of the United States Apollo program, an unmanned test of the Saturn V launch vehicle. It was also the final unmanned Apollo test mission.
The objectives of the flight test were to demonstrate trans-lunar injection capability of the Saturn V with a simulated payload equal to about 80% of a full Apollo spacecraft, and to repeat demonstration of the Command Module's (CM) heat shield capability to withstand a lunar re-entry. A-003 was the fourth abort test of the Apollo spacecraft. This particular flight was notable because during the abort test flight, an actual abort situation occurred, and further proved the Apollo Launch Escape System (LES). The CM was successfully pulled away from the malfunctioning Little Joe booster and it landed safely under parachutes. Read more...
Apollo 7 was an October 1968 human spaceflight mission carried out by the United States. It was the first mission in the United States' Apollo program to carry a crew into space. It was also the first U.S. spaceflight to carry astronauts since the flight of Gemini XII in November 1966. The AS-204 mission, also known as "Apollo 1", was intended to be the first manned flight of the Apollo program. It was scheduled to launch in February 1967, but a fire in the cabin during a January 1967 test killed the crew. Manned flights were then suspended for 21 months, while the cause of the accident was investigated and improvements made to the spacecraft and safety procedures, and unmanned test flights of the Saturn V rocket and Apollo Lunar Module were made. Apollo 7 fulfilled Apollo 1's mission of testing the Apollo Command/Service Module (CSM) in low Earth orbit.
The Apollo 7 crew was commanded by Walter M. Schirra, with senior pilot / navigator Donn F. Eisele, and pilot / systems engineer R. Walter Cunningham. Official crew titles were made consistent with those that would be used for the manned lunar landing missions: Eisele was Command Module Pilot and Cunningham was Lunar Module Pilot. Their mission was Apollo's 'C' mission, an 11-day Earth-orbital test flight to check out the redesigned Block II CSM with a crew on board. It was the first time a Saturn IB vehicle put a crew into space; Apollo 7 was the first three-person American space mission, and the first to include a live TV broadcast from an American spacecraft. It was launched on October 11, 1968, from what was then known as Cape Kennedy Air Force Station, Florida. Despite tension between the crew and ground controllers, the mission was a complete technical success, giving NASA the confidence to send Apollo 8 into orbit around the Moon two months later. The flight would prove to be the final space flight for all of its three crew members—and the only one for both Cunningham and Eisele—when it splashed down in the Atlantic Ocean on October 22, 1968. Apollo 11 was the spaceflight that landed the first two people on the Moon. Mission commander Neil Armstrong and pilot Buzz Aldrin, both American, landed the lunar module Eagle on July 20, 1969, at 20:17 UTC. Armstrong became the first person to step onto the lunar surface six hours after landing on July 21 at 02:56:15 UTC; Aldrin joined him about 20 minutes later. They spent about two and a quarter hours together outside the spacecraft, and collected 47.5 pounds (21.5 kg) of lunar material to bring back to Earth. Michael Collins piloted the command module Columbia alone in lunar orbit while they were on the Moon's surface. Armstrong and Aldrin spent 21.5 hours on the lunar surface before rejoining Columbia in lunar orbit.
Apollo 11 was launched by a Saturn V rocket from Kennedy Space Center on Merritt Island, Florida, on July 16 at 13:32 UTC, and was the fifth crewed mission of NASA's Apollo program. The Apollo spacecraft had three parts: a command module (CM) with a cabin for the three astronauts, and the only part that returned to Earth; a service module (SM), which supported the command module with propulsion, electrical power, oxygen, and water; and a lunar module (LM) that had two stages – a descent stage for landing on the Moon, and an ascent stage to place the astronauts back into lunar orbit. AS-102 (also designated SA-7) was the seventh flight of the Saturn I launch vehicle, which carried the boilerplate Apollo spacecraft BP-15 into low Earth orbit. The test took place on September 18, 1964, lasting for five orbits (about seven and a half hours). The spacecraft and its upper stage completed 59 orbits before reentering the atmosphere and crashing in the Indian Ocean on September 22, 1964. Read more...

Apollo 16 was the tenth manned mission in the United States Apollo space program, the fifth and penultimate to land on the Moon and the first to land in the lunar highlands. The second of the so-called "J missions," it was crewed by Commander John Young, Lunar Module Pilot Charles Duke and Command Module Pilot Ken Mattingly. Launched from the Kennedy Space Center in Florida at 12:54 PM EST on April 16, 1972, the mission lasted 11 days, 1 hour, and 51 minutes, and concluded at 2:45 PM EST on April 27.
Young and Duke spent 71 hours—just under three days—on the lunar surface, during which they conducted three extra-vehicular activities or moonwalks, totaling 20 hours and 14 minutes. The pair drove the Lunar Roving Vehicle (LRV), the second produced and used on the Moon, for 26.7 kilometers (16.6 mi). On the surface, Young and Duke collected 95.8 kilograms (211 lb) of lunar samples for return to Earth, while Command Module Pilot Ken Mattingly orbited in the Command/Service Module (CSM) above to perform observations. Mattingly spent 126 hours and 64 revolutions in lunar orbit. After Young and Duke rejoined Mattingly in lunar orbit, the crew released a subsatellite from the Service Module (SM). During the return trip to Earth, Mattingly performed a one-hour spacewalk to retrieve several film cassettes from the exterior of the Service Module. Read more...
Skylab 2 (also SL-2 and SLM-1) was the first manned mission to Skylab, the first U.S. orbital space station. The mission was launched on a Saturn IB rocket on May 25, 1973, and carried a three-person crew to the station. The name Skylab 2 also refers to the vehicle used for that mission. The Skylab 2 mission established a twenty-eight-day record for human spaceflight duration. Furthermore, its crew were the first space station occupants ever to return safely to Earth – the only previous space station occupants, the crew of the 1971 Soyuz 11 mission that had manned the Salyut 1 station for twenty-four days, were killed during reentry.

AS-101 (also designated SA-6) was the sixth flight of the Saturn I launch vehicle, which carried the first boilerplate Apollo spacecraft into low Earth orbit. The test took place on May 28, 1964, lasting for four orbits (about six hours). The spacecraft and its upper stage completed a total of 54 orbits before reentering the atmosphere and crashing in the Pacific Ocean on June 1, 1964.
The flight experienced a single anomaly: one of the eight first-stage Saturn I engines shut down early, but the guidance system compensated by burning the remaining seven engines longer. AS-101 was followed by four more flights to verify the launch aerodynamics of the Apollo Command and Service Module and its Launch Escape System (LES) tower. Read more...
Apollo 9 was the third crewed mission in the United States Apollo space program and the first flight of the Command/Service Module (CSM) with the Lunar Module (LM, pronounced "lem"). Its three-person crew, consisting of Commander James McDivitt, Command Module Pilot David Scott, and Lunar Module Pilot Rusty Schweickart, spent ten days in low Earth orbit testing several aspects critical to landing on the Moon, including the LM engines, backpack life support systems, navigation systems, and docking maneuvers. The mission was the second crewed launch of a Saturn V rocket.
After launching on March 3, 1969, the crew performed the first crewed flight of a LM, the first docking and extraction of a LM, one two-person spacewalk (EVA), and the second docking of two crewed spacecraft—two months after the Soviets performed a spacewalk crew transfer between Soyuz 4 and Soyuz 5. The mission proved the LM worthy of crewed spaceflight. Further tests on the Apollo 10 mission would prepare the LM for its ultimate goal, landing on the Moon. They returned to Earth on March 13, 1969. Read more...

Apollo 15 was the ninth manned mission in the United States' Apollo program, the fourth to land on the Moon, and the eighth successful manned mission. It was the first of what were termed "J missions", long stays on the Moon, with a greater focus on science than had been possible on previous missions. It was also the first mission on which the Lunar Roving Vehicle was used. A recording of the launch was included in the Sounds of Earth carried by the Voyager 1 and Voyager 2 space probes.
The mission began on July 26, 1971, and ended on August 7. At the time, NASA called it the most successful manned flight ever achieved. Read more...

Apollo 14 was the eighth manned mission in the United States Apollo program, and the third to land on the Moon. It was the last of the "H missions," targeted landings with two-day stays on the Moon with two lunar EVAs, or moonwalks.
Commander Alan Shepard, Command Module Pilot Stuart Roosa, and Lunar Module Pilot Edgar Mitchell launched on their nine-day mission on Sunday, January 31, 1971, at 4:03:02 p.m. EST. Liftoff was delayed forty minutes and two seconds, due to launch site weather restrictions, the first such delay in the Apollo program. Read more...

Skylab was a United States space station launched and operated by NASA, and occupied for about 24 weeks between May 1973 and February 1974 – the only space station the U.S. has operated exclusively. In 1979 it fell back to Earth amid huge worldwide media attention. Skylab included a workshop, a solar observatory, and other systems necessary for crew survival and scientific experiments. It was launched unmanned by a modified Saturn V rocket, with a weight of 170,000 pounds (77,000 kg). Lifting Skylab into low earth orbit was the final mission and launch of a Saturn V rocket (famous for carrying the manned Moon landing missions). Three missions delivered three-astronaut crews in the Apollo Command/Service Module (Apollo CSM), launched by the smaller Saturn IB rocket. For the final two manned missions to Skylab, a backup Apollo CSM/Saturn IB was assembled and made ready in case an in-orbit rescue mission was needed, but this backup vehicle was never flown.
The station was damaged during launch when the micrometeoroid shield tore away from the workshop, taking one of the main solar panel arrays with it and jamming the other main array. This deprived Skylab of most of its electrical power, and also removed protection from intense solar heating, threatening to make it unusable. The first crew was able to save Skylab by deploying a replacement heat shade and freeing the jammed solar panels. This was the first time a repair of this magnitude had been performed in space. AS-203 (or SA-203) was an unmanned flight of the Saturn IB rocket on July 5, 1966. It carried no Apollo Command/Service Module spacecraft, as its purpose was to verify the design of the S-IVB rocket stage restart capability that would later be used in the Apollo program to boost astronauts from Earth orbit to a trajectory towards the Moon. It successfully achieved its objectives, but the stage was inadvertently destroyed after four orbits. Read more...
AS-202 (also referred to as SA-202) was the second unmanned, suborbital test flight of a production Block I Apollo Command/Service Module launched with the Saturn IB launch vehicle. It was launched on August 25, 1966, and was the first flight which included the spacecraft Guidance and Navigation Control system and fuel cells. The success of this flight enabled the Apollo program to judge the Block I spacecraft and Saturn IB ready to carry men into orbit on the next mission, AS-204. Read more...
Apollo 8, the second manned spaceflight mission in the United States Apollo space program, was launched on December 21, 1968, and became the first manned spacecraft to leave low Earth orbit, reach the Earth's Moon, orbit it and return safely to Earth. The three-astronaut crew — Commander Frank Borman, Command Module Pilot James Lovell, and Lunar Module Pilot William Anders — became the first humans to travel beyond low Earth orbit; see Earth as a whole planet; enter the gravity well of another celestial body (Earth's moon); orbit another celestial body (Earth's moon); directly see the far side of the Moon with their own eyes; witness an Earthrise; escape the gravity of another celestial body (Earth's moon); and re-enter the gravitational well of Earth. The 1968 mission, the third flight of the Saturn V rocket and that rocket's first crewed launch, was also the first human spaceflight launch from the Kennedy Space Center, Florida, located adjacent to Cape Canaveral Air Force Station.
Originally planned as a second Lunar Module/Command Module test in an elliptical medium Earth orbit in early 1969, the mission profile was changed in August 1968 to a more ambitious Command Module-only lunar orbital flight to be flown in December, because the Lunar Module was not yet ready to make its first flight. This meant Borman's crew was scheduled to fly two to three months sooner than originally planned, leaving them a shorter time for training and preparation, thus placing more demands than usual on their time and discipline. Launch Complex 39 (LC-39) is a rocket launch site at the John F. Kennedy Space Center on Merritt Island in Florida, United States. The site and its collection of facilities were originally built for the Apollo program, and later modified for the Space Shuttle program. As of 2017, only Launch Complex 39A is active, launching SpaceX's Falcon 9 and Falcon Heavy. Pad 39B is being modified to launch NASA's Space Launch System. A new, smaller pad, 39C was added in 2015 to support smaller launches but has not yet been used.
Launch Complex 39 is composed of three launch pads—39A, 39B and 39C, a Vehicle Assembly Building (VAB), a Crawlerway used by crawler-transporters to carry Mobile Launcher Platforms between the VAB and the pads, Orbiter Processing Facility buildings, a Launch Control Center which contains the firing rooms, a news facility famous for the iconic countdown clock seen in television coverage and photos, and various logistical and operational support buildings. Apollo 10 was the fourth manned mission in the United States Apollo space program, and the second (after Apollo 8) to orbit the Moon. Launched on May 18, 1969, it was the F mission: a "dress rehearsal" for the first Moon landing, testing all of the components and procedures, just short of actually landing. The Lunar Module (LM) followed a descent orbit to within 8.4 nautical miles (15.6 km) of the lunar surface, at the point where powered descent for landing would normally begin. Its success enabled the first landing to be attempted on the Apollo 11 mission two months later.
According to the 2002 Guinness World Records, Apollo 10 set the record for the highest speed attained by a manned vehicle: 39,897 km/h (11.08 km/s or 24,791 mph) on May 26, 1969, during the return from the Moon. Read more...
The John F. Kennedy Space Center (KSC, originally known as the NASA Launch Operations Center) is one of ten National Aeronautics and Space Administration field centers. Since December 1968, Kennedy Space Center has been NASA's primary launch center of human spaceflight. Launch operations for the Apollo, Skylab and Space Shuttle programs were carried out from Kennedy Space Center Launch Complex 39 and managed by KSC. Located on the east coast of Florida, KSC is adjacent to Cape Canaveral Air Force Station (CCAFS). The management of the two entities work very closely together, share resources, and even own facilities on each other's property.
Though the first Apollo flights, and all Project Mercury and Project Gemini flights took off from CCAFS, the launches were managed by KSC and its previous organization, the Launch Operations Directorate. Starting with the fourth Gemini mission, the NASA launch control center in Florida (Mercury Control Center, later the Launch Control Center) began handing off control of the vehicle to the Mission Control Center shortly after liftoff; in prior missions it held control throughout the entire mission. Apollo 12 was the sixth manned flight in the United States Apollo program and the second to land on the Moon. It was launched on November 14, 1969, from the Kennedy Space Center, Florida, four months after Apollo 11. Mission commander Charles "Pete" Conrad and Lunar Module Pilot Alan L. Bean performed just over one day and seven hours of lunar surface activity while Command Module Pilot Richard F. Gordon remained in lunar orbit. The landing site for the mission was located in the southeastern portion of the Ocean of Storms.
Unlike the first landing on Apollo 11, Conrad and Bean achieved a precise landing at their expected location, the site of the Surveyor 3 unmanned probe, which had landed on April 20, 1967. They carried the first color television camera to the lunar surface on an Apollo flight, but transmission was lost after Bean accidentally destroyed the camera by pointing it at the Sun. On one of two moonwalks, they visited the Surveyor and removed some parts for return to Earth. The mission ended on November 24 with a successful splashdown. Read more...
Skylab 3 (also SL-3 and SLM-2) was the second manned mission to the first American space station, Skylab. The mission began July 28, 1973, with the launch of three astronauts on the Saturn IB rocket, and lasted 59 days, 11 hours and 9 minutes. A total of 1,084.7 astronaut-utilization hours were tallied by the Skylab 3 crew performing scientific experiments in the areas of medical activities, solar observations, Earth resources, and other experiments.

Apollo 17 was the final mission of NASA's Apollo program. Launched at 12:33 a.m. Eastern Standard Time (EST) on December 7, 1972, with a crew made up of Commander Eugene Cernan, Command Module Pilot Ronald Evans, and Lunar Module Pilot Harrison Schmitt, it was the last use of Apollo hardware for its original purpose; after Apollo 17, extra Apollo spacecraft were used in the Skylab and Apollo–Soyuz programs.
Apollo 17 was the first night launch of a U.S. human spaceflight and the final manned launch of a Saturn V rocket. It was a "J-type mission" which included three days on the lunar surface, extended scientific capability, and the third Lunar Roving Vehicle (LRV). While Evans remained in lunar orbit in the Command/Service Module (CSM), Cernan and Schmitt spent just over three days on the Moon in the Taurus–Littrow valley and completed three moonwalks, taking lunar samples and deploying scientific instruments. Evans took scientific measurements and photographs from orbit using a Scientific Instruments Module mounted in the Service Module. Read more...

Apollo 1, initially designated AS-204, was the first manned mission of the United States Apollo program, the program to land the first men on the Moon. Planned as the first low Earth orbital test of the Apollo Command/Service Module with a crew, to launch on February 21, 1967, the mission never flew; a cabin fire during a launch rehearsal test at Cape Kennedy Air Force Station Launch Complex 34 on January 27 killed all three crew members—Command Pilot Virgil I. "Gus" Grissom, Senior Pilot Ed White, and Pilot Roger B. Chaffee—and destroyed the Command Module (CM). The name Apollo 1, chosen by the crew, was officially retired by NASA in commemoration of them on April 24, 1967.
Immediately after the fire, NASA convened the Apollo 204 Accident Review Board to determine the cause of the fire, and both houses of the United States Congress conducted their own committee inquiries to oversee NASA's investigation. The ignition source of the fire was determined to be electrical, and the fire spread rapidly due to combustible nylon material, and the high pressure, pure oxygen cabin atmosphere. The astronauts' rescue was prevented by the plug door hatch, which could not be opened against the higher internal pressure of the cabin. Because the rocket was unfueled, the test was not considered hazardous, and emergency preparedness for the test was poor. Read more...
Skylab 4 (also SL-4 and SLM-3) was the third manned Skylab mission and placed the third and final crew aboard the first American space station.
The mission started on November 16, 1973 with the launch of three astronauts on a Saturn IB rocket from the Kennedy Space Center, Florida and lasted 84 days, one hour and 16 minutes. A total of 6,051 astronaut-utilization hours were tallied by Skylab 4 astronauts performing scientific experiments in the areas of medical activities, solar observations, Earth resources, observation of the Comet Kohoutek and other experiments. Apollo 13 was the seventh manned mission in the Apollo space program and the third intended to land on the Moon. The craft was launched on April 11, 1970 from the Kennedy Space Center, Florida, but the lunar landing was aborted after an oxygen tank exploded two days later, crippling the Service Module (SM) upon which the Command Module (CM) had depended. Despite great hardship caused by limited power, loss of cabin heat, shortage of potable water, and the critical need to make makeshift repairs to the carbon dioxide removal system, the crew returned safely to Earth on April 17, 1970, six days after launch.
The flight passed the far side of the Moon at an altitude of 254 kilometers (137 nautical miles) above the lunar surface, and 400,171 km (248,655 mi) from Earth, a spaceflight record marking the farthest humans have ever traveled from Earth. The mission was commanded by James A. Lovell with John L. "Jack" Swigert as Command Module Pilot and Fred W. Haise as Lunar Module Pilot. Swigert was a late replacement for the original CM pilot Ken Mattingly, who was grounded by the flight surgeon after exposure to German measles. Read more...
The Apollo–Soyuz Test Project (ASTP) (Russian: Экспериментальный полёт «Аполлон» - «Союз» (ЭПАС), Eksperimentalniy polyot Apollon-Soyuz, lit. "Experimental flight Apollo-Soyuz", commonly referred to by the Soviets as "Soyuz-Apollo"), conducted in July 1975, was the first joint U.S.–Soviet space flight, as a symbol of the policy of détente that the two superpowers were pursuing at the time. It involved the docking of an Apollo Command/Service Module with the Soviet Soyuz 19. The unnumbered Apollo vehicle was a surplus from the terminated Apollo program and the last one to fly. This mission ceremoniously marked the end of the Space Race that had begun in 1957 with the Sputnik launch.
The mission included both joint and separate scientific experiments (including an engineered eclipse of the Sun by Apollo to allow Soyuz to take photographs of the solar corona), and provided useful engineering experience for future joint US–Russian space flights, such as the Shuttle–Mir Program and the International Space Station. AS-201 (or SA-201), flown February 26, 1966, was the first unmanned test flight of an entire production Block I Apollo Command/Service Module and the Saturn IB launch vehicle. The spacecraft consisted of the second Block I command module and the first Block I service module. The suborbital flight was a partially successful demonstration of the service propulsion system and the reaction control systems of both modules, and successfully demonstrated the capability of the Command Module's heat shield to survive re-entry from low Earth orbit.
